What's your video creation process? How do you usually get your inspirations?
My video creation process usually starts with random ideas that come to me from my hobbies, daily life, trending content or in the shower. I like to write down my ideas, visualize how I want the final video to look, note how I would use any trend or give it a twist, and plan out how I’ll film it so I have a clear guide when I start creating.

Tell me about a piece of content you made that got more engagement than usual. What do you think made it successful?
One piece of my content that got more engagement than usual was my video trying an F1 simulator with a voiceover, it felt like a mini vlog of the day, and the funny narration paired with the popular topic of Formula 1 made it really relatable and entertaining.
Another was my video about getting a Build-A-Bear for $9 on Teddy Bear Day; it did well because it was a quick, informative vlog that shared a fun deal people could take advantage of, especially for gifting or special occasions.
